    What is Dr. Keiko Hirose's specialty?

    Dr. Hirose is a Pediatric Otolaryngologist near Saint Louis, MO. A pediatric otolaryngologist specializes in managing infants and children with congenital and acquired conditions of the aerodigestive tract, nose, sinuses, ears, and other head and neck areas.     Is this Dr. Keiko Hirose affiliated with a ranked Castle Connolly Top Hospital?

    Yes, Dr. Hirose is affiliated with Barnes-Jewish Hospital which is a Castle Connolly Top Hospital.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als are healthcare institutions recognized for their excellence in specific medical procedures and overall patient care. They are identified through a rigorous peer nomination process, evaluating factors like patient outcomes, quality of care, and expertise. The list recognizes hospitals that excel in 20 or more specific medical procedures, representing the top 25% nationwide. Castle Connolly Top Hospitals
